What are some common challenges faced by EMT Basics during their first year on the job?

During their first year, EMT Basics often encounter challenges such as adapting to fast-paced, high-pressure situations and developing effective communication with both patients and other emergency personnel. Many new EMTs also need time to become comfortable with shift work, which often includes nights, weekends, and holidays. Building confidence in making quick, accurate assessments and decisions on scene is another common hurdle. Support from experienced teammates and ongoing training can help new EMTs navigate these challenges successfully.

What is EMT Basic certification?

EMT Basic Certification is a credential that allows individuals to work as Emergency Medical Technicians (EMTs) at the entry level. EMTs are trained to provide basic emergency medical care and transportation for critical and emergent patients who access the emergency medical system. The certification process typically includes completing an accredited training program, passing a national or state certification exam, and maintaining ongoing education. EMTs play a crucial role in pre-hospital care and are often the first responders at the scene of medical emergencies.

Position Purpose

This position is responsible for providing continuity of business operations, support functions, and direct patient care functions under the supervision of one the following: Unit Manager, Medical Director, Physician, and/or the Registered Nurse. Under direct supervision this position is responsible to provide or assist in activities of daily living, as well as emotional support to Pediatric, Adolescent, Adult and Geriatric patients. This position is responsible for accurately obtaining and documenting adult and pediatric vital signs, transporting of equipment/patients, patient mobilization, activities of daily living, observing patients on safety precautions, clerical responsibilities, assisting care team members with various patient care tasks, and ordering and stocking of supplies.

Nature and Scope

Within the scope established by Renown Health this position provides personal hygiene, mobility, safety and comfort, assistance with activities of daily living, and various direct patient care skills to Pediatric, Adolescent, Adult and Geriatric patients as directed by the Unit Manager, Medical Director, Physician, and/or the Registered Nurse. The incumbent must be knowledgeable of the uses of equipment specific to the area of employment. This position is responsible to demonstrate proficiency in body mechanics, fire safety, infection control, patient safety, quality outcomes, CPR and safe handling of hazardous materials.

The incumbent assists in procedures to facilitate the proper documentation of the patient care from pre-admission to discharge. This position is challenged to maintain accuracy, communicate effectively, function effectively under stress, and identify and maintain priorities while responding simultaneously to other requests. This position is also challenged to remain courteous and tactful at all times while promoting optimal patient experience and patient outcomes.

Additionally, this position must assure proper decontamination of equipment and supplies in accordance with Renown Health policies.

This position does provide patient care.
